
Excel假日期分列怎么用: 使用日期函数、利用文本到列功能、拆分日期和时间。其中,利用文本到列功能是最关键的一步,这一步可以帮助你快速将日期分成不同的列,便于进一步分析和处理数据。接下来,我将详细介绍如何在Excel中进行假日期分列操作,并提供一些专业的技巧和个人经验。
一、使用日期函数
在进行假日期分列之前,首先要了解Excel中常用的日期函数。这些函数可以帮助你提取和操作日期信息,为后续的分列操作打下基础。
1、YEAR函数
YEAR函数用于提取日期中的年份。例如,如果单元格A1中包含日期“2023-10-05”,那么公式=YEAR(A1)将返回2023。
=YEAR(A1)
2、MONTH函数
MONTH函数用于提取日期中的月份。例如,如果单元格A1中包含日期“2023-10-05”,那么公式=MONTH(A1)将返回10。
=MONTH(A1)
3、DAY函数
DAY函数用于提取日期中的日。例如,如果单元格A1中包含日期“2023-10-05”,那么公式=DAY(A1)将返回5。
=DAY(A1)
通过这些日期函数,可以将日期分解为年、月、日三个部分,便于进行进一步的分析和处理。
二、利用文本到列功能
在Excel中,文本到列功能是一个非常强大的工具,可以帮助你将包含日期的文本快速分列。下面是详细的操作步骤。
1、选择数据
首先,选择包含日期的单元格区域。例如,如果你的日期数据在A列中,从A1到A10,那么你需要选择A1:A10。
2、打开文本到列向导
在Excel菜单中,选择“数据”选项卡,然后点击“文本到列”按钮。这将打开“文本到列向导”。
3、选择分隔符
在“文本到列向导”中,选择“分隔符号”选项,然后点击“下一步”。
4、选择分隔符类型
在接下来的步骤中,选择适当的分隔符类型。例如,如果你的日期格式是“2023-10-05”,可以选择“-”作为分隔符。
5、设置目标单元格
最后,设置分列后的数据存储位置。你可以选择将分列后的数据放在原始数据的旁边,例如从B列开始。
6、完成操作
点击“完成”按钮,Excel将自动将日期分列为年、月、日三个部分。
三、拆分日期和时间
在一些情况下,你可能需要拆分包含日期和时间的单元格。例如,“2023-10-05 14:30:00”需要拆分为“2023-10-05”和“14:30:00”。以下是详细步骤。
1、使用FIND函数查找空格
首先,使用FIND函数查找日期和时间之间的空格位置。例如,如果单元格A1中包含“2023-10-05 14:30:00”,那么公式=FIND(" ", A1)将返回11。
=FIND(" ", A1)
2、使用LEFT函数提取日期
使用LEFT函数提取日期部分。例如,公式=LEFT(A1, FIND(" ", A1) - 1)将返回“2023-10-05”。
=LEFT(A1, FIND(" ", A1) - 1)
3、使用RIGHT函数提取时间
使用RIGHT函数提取时间部分。例如,公式=RIGHT(A1, LEN(A1) - FIND(" ", A1))将返回“14:30:00”。
=RIGHT(A1, LEN(A1) - FIND(" ", A1))
通过这些步骤,你可以将包含日期和时间的单元格拆分为两个独立的部分,便于进一步分析和处理。
四、处理日期格式
在Excel中,日期的显示格式非常重要,它决定了日期在单元格中的显示方式。以下是一些常用的日期格式设置方法。
1、自定义日期格式
你可以通过“单元格格式”对话框自定义日期格式。例如,如果你希望将日期显示为“2023年10月5日”,可以设置自定义格式为“yyyy年m月d日”。
2、使用快捷键设置日期格式
Excel提供了一些快捷键,可以快速设置日期格式。例如,按下Ctrl + Shift + #可以将选中的单元格设置为日期格式。
3、转换文本为日期
有时,导入的数据可能是文本格式的日期,例如“2023-10-05”。你可以使用Excel的“数据”功能将这些文本转换为日期格式。
五、应用实例
为了更好地理解上述方法,我们来看一个实际应用实例。
1、导入数据
假设你有一份包含日期和时间的数据,如下所示:
| A |
|---|
| 2023-10-05 14:30:00 |
| 2023-10-06 15:45:00 |
| 2023-10-07 16:00:00 |
2、分列日期和时间
首先,选择A列,然后使用文本到列功能,将数据分为两列:
| A | B |
|---|---|
| 2023-10-05 | 14:30:00 |
| 2023-10-06 | 15:45:00 |
| 2023-10-07 | 16:00:00 |
3、提取年、月、日
在B列中使用YEAR、MONTH和DAY函数分别提取年、月、日:
| A | B | C | D | E |
|---|---|---|---|---|
| 2023-10-05 | 14:30:00 | 2023 | 10 | 5 |
| 2023-10-06 | 15:45:00 | 2023 | 10 | 6 |
| 2023-10-07 | 16:00:00 | 2023 | 10 | 7 |
4、应用格式
最后,根据需要设置日期和时间的显示格式。例如,将B列设置为“hh:mm:ss”格式。
通过以上步骤,你可以轻松地将包含日期和时间的数据分列,并进行进一步的分析和处理。
六、常见问题解答
在实际操作过程中,你可能会遇到一些常见问题,下面是一些解决方案。
1、日期分列后数据错误
如果在分列操作后,日期数据出现错误,可能是因为Excel默认的日期格式与你的数据格式不一致。你可以通过“单元格格式”对话框调整日期格式。
2、文本到列功能无效
如果文本到列功能没有按预期工作,检查你的分隔符设置是否正确。例如,如果你的日期格式是“2023/10/05”,确保选择“/”作为分隔符。
3、日期函数返回错误
如果YEAR、MONTH或DAY函数返回错误,检查你的单元格是否包含有效的日期格式。如果单元格是文本格式,使用DATEVALUE函数将其转换为日期格式。
七、总结
通过学习和掌握上述方法,你可以在Excel中轻松进行假日期分列操作。使用日期函数、利用文本到列功能、拆分日期和时间是关键步骤。希望这些技巧和个人经验能够帮助你提高工作效率,更好地处理和分析数据。
相关问答FAQs:
1. 为什么我的Excel表格中有假日期,如何将它们分列?
如果你的Excel表格中包含假日期,这可能是由于不正确的日期格式导致的。要将假日期分列,首先需要将这些假日期转换为正确的日期格式。可以通过以下步骤实现:
- 选择包含假日期的单元格或列。
- 点击“数据”选项卡,然后选择“文本转列向导”。
- 在“转列向导”对话框中,选择“固定宽度”选项,并点击“下一步”。
- 在“固定宽度”对话框中,根据假日期的格式设置分列的边界线,然后点击“下一步”。
- 在“列数据格式”对话框中,选择“日期”选项,并选择正确的日期格式,然后点击“完成”。
2. 我的Excel表格中的日期被错误地识别为文本,我该如何将其分列为日期格式?
如果Excel将日期错误地识别为文本,你可以按照以下步骤将其分列为日期格式:
- 选择包含日期的单元格或列。
- 点击“数据”选项卡,然后选择“文本转列向导”。
- 在“转列向导”对话框中,选择“分隔符号”选项,并点击“下一步”。
- 在“分隔符号”对话框中,选择适当的分隔符号,例如空格或逗号,并点击“下一步”。
- 在“列数据格式”对话框中,选择“日期”选项,并选择正确的日期格式,然后点击“完成”。
3. 我的Excel表格中的日期和时间被混在一起,我应该如何将它们分列为独立的日期和时间列?
如果你的Excel表格中的日期和时间被混在一起,你可以按照以下步骤将它们分列为独立的日期和时间列:
- 选择包含日期和时间的单元格或列。
- 点击“数据”选项卡,然后选择“文本转列向导”。
- 在“转列向导”对话框中,选择“分隔符号”选项,并点击“下一步”。
- 在“分隔符号”对话框中,选择适当的分隔符号,例如空格或逗号,并点击“下一步”。
- 在“列数据格式”对话框中,选择“日期”选项,并选择正确的日期格式,然后点击“下一步”。
- 在“列数据格式”对话框中,选择“时间”选项,并选择正确的时间格式,然后点击“完成”。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4320141